  • For nursing students, the “why” that drives them to care for others is a powerful motivator. For Jennie Phillips, a Galen College of Nursing student, the decision to become a nurse is rooted in a desire to help and care for young children. Her “why” was recently brought to life when Phillips and three fellow students from Galen’s San Antonio campus volunteered at Methodist Children’s Hospital‘s annual NICU Reunion event.
